Lentegí: A Quiet Municipality in Granada, Spain

Lentegí: A Quiet Municipality in Granada, Spain

Nestled within the scenic landscapes of the province of Granada, Lentegí is a small municipality that embodies the tranquil charm of rural Spain. Known for its modest size and peaceful atmosphere, this locality offers a glimpse into the quiet life of the Andalusian region.

Key Facts

  • Location: Province of Granada, Spain.
  • Total Area: 23 square kilometers (8.9 sq mi).
  • Current Population: 368 inhabitants (as of January 1, 2025).
  • Population Density: 16 people per square kilometer.
  • Time Zone: Central European Time (UTC+1), shifting to Central European Summer Time (UTC+2) during DST.

Geography and Demographics

Lentegí covers a total land area of 23 square kilometers. Its demographic profile is characterized by a low population density, with only 16 residents per square kilometer, ensuring a spacious and serene environment for its inhabitants.

Historically, the population has remained small. For instance, the 2006 census conducted by the INE (Instituto Nacional de Estadística, the Spanish national statistics institute) recorded 342 inhabitants. By January 1, 2025, the population had grown slightly to 368 people.
